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Pacific Tent-making Bat | Standley juniper |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Animalia (Animals) | Plantae (Plants)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Coniferophyta (Conifers)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Pinopsida (Conifers) |
| Order | Chiroptera (Bats) | Pinales (Pines & Allies) |
| Family | Phyllostomidae | Cupressaceae |
| Genus | Uroderma | Juniperus |
| Species | Uroderma convexum | Juniperus standleyi |
